Two former CloudKitchens execs are tackling Mexico’s solar power lag

For a country with some very sunny regions, Mexico has strikingly little solar power. At just over 10 gigawatts of solar capacity, it has one-eighth that of Germany, a country with less sunlight and 40% fewer people. German government incentives have helped, but there’s more to the story than that. In Mexico, the solar market is still nascent, which means customers are not very familiar with the technology and the market remains highly fragmented. NASA’s Hopes for Space Solar Power Are Looking Dim

The sun may be setting on NASA’s plans to build a space-based solar power (SBSP) satellite system to alleviate our energy needs on Earth. This town is going to cover its cemetery with solar canopies

Rendering: Brier'energie The residents of Saint-Joachim in Pays de la Loire, France, are putting solar canopies over their cemetery. A cemetery shaded by solar The 1.3-megawatt (MW) solar canopy will cover the Saint-Joachim cemetery and supply electricity to the commune’s 4,000 residents from the summer of 2025. US smashes solar records in 2023 – but 2024 will bring road bumps [Update]

The US added a record-setting 32.4 gigawatts (GW) of solar capacity in 2023, according to a new report, but 2024 will bring challenges to the industry. March 5, 2024: That’s a 37% increase from the previous record set in 2021 and a 51% increase from 2022. This solar farm was built on an abandoned gravel pit

Photo: ReVision Energy An abandoned gravel pit was the ideal site for this community solar farm in Maine, because nearly 90% of the state is forested. The Wishcamper Hampden solar farm is in Hampden and was built by owner Wishcamper Companies, a clean energy and real estate investor and project developer ReVision Energy.
